Dapper try catch

WebNov 17, 2024 · The TransactionScope class provides a simple way to mark a block of code as participating in a transaction, without requiring you to interact with the transaction itself. A transaction scope can select and manage the ambient transaction automatically. Due to its ease of use and efficiency, it is recommended that you use the TransactionScope ... WebMar 2, 2024 · Is it possible to take SQL throwing message with Dapper? here is dapper request call var data = …

Best practice for error handling with ASP.NET Web API

WebMay 10, 2024 · If you felt like completely automating it you could probably write a preprocessor that would take the actual code file and add the try/catch stuff in on its own (so you don't have to add those ATTEMPT () blocks to the code manually). WebFeb 22, 2024 · Dapper has several methods that allow you to execute asynchronous queries. To use the async functionality, you need to pass in a … crystal island ark wyvern location https://royalkeysllc.org

Dart - Try Catch - TutorialKart

WebApr 11, 2024 · The try-catch statement consists of a try block followed by one or more catch clauses, which specify handlers for different exceptions. When an exception is … WebJan 2, 2024 · Since Dapper doesn’t support migrations, we have to use some additional help if we want to create them. For that, we are going to use FluentMigrator. To … WebSep 23, 2016 · The way around this is to call the procedure within a try/catch block: BEGIN TRY EXECUTE dbo.ErrorCatchTest @int = 'Not a number'; END TRY BEGIN CATCH SELECT CONCAT ('Error_Message: ', ERROR_MESSAGE ()); END CATCH Share Follow answered Sep 23, 2016 at 11:52 GarethD 67.5k 10 83 122 Add a comment 1 You can … dwight eisenhower hometown

Dapper In .NET 6.0 Web API - c-sharpcorner.com

Category:Get original SQL error message on client-side using …

Tags:Dapper try catch

Dapper try catch

Get original SQL error message on client-side using …

WebApr 11, 2024 · The try-catch statement consists of a try block followed by one or more catch clauses, which specify handlers for different exceptions. When an exception is thrown, the common language runtime (CLR) looks for the … WebJan 10, 2024 · using Dapper; using System.Data.SqlClient; public class MovieRepository { public void Insert(Movie movie) { using (var con = new SqlConnection (connectionString)) { con.Execute (INSERT_SQL, param: movie); } } public void Delete(Movie movie) { using (var con = new SqlConnection (connectionString)) { con.Execute (DELETE_SQL, param: new …

Dapper try catch

Did you know?

WebI'm updating code from a prior project. I want to catch any issues in the SQL commands, so I put an "X" at the beginning of the SQL query. In Microsoft, usually the SqlException will catch such issues. In the code below, I'm getting the general Exception and not the OracleException. Do I have the proper exception, and if so why is not firing? WebAug 16, 2024 · What is Dapper? It is a simple object mapper for .NET. It is available as Nuget Package. It performs well because it doesn’t translate queries that we write in .NET to SQL. It is SQL-Injection safe because …

WebMay 9, 2012 · To resolve I would recommend you submit a patch the the Dapper Extensions project (which is totally separate to Dapper) or use a different wrapper on top of Dappe, or use Dapper without a wrapper. For example, the following should work: var id = cnn.Query ("insert cars values (@name); select last_insert_rowid ()", new {name = … WebApr 20, 2012 · try: const string sql = "select * from ZipToZipDistance z where z.NoRouteFound = 0" + " and z.OriginZip in @zips or z.DestZip in @zips"; var zipStrings = zips.Select (x => x.ToString ()); var result = connection.Query (sql, new { zips = zipStrings }); Share Follow edited Mar 21 at 11:44 Kalle 2,282 1 27 30

WebIn Dapper, it matches on convention AKA property or field names being identical to SQL parameters. So, assuming you had a MyObject: public class MyObject { public int A { get; set; } public string B { get; set; } } And assuming processList = … WebFeb 14, 2024 · Dapper is a micro-ORM built with simplicity, top-notch performance, and ease of use in mind. In this take, I will walk you through what Dapper has to offer and …

WebDart try-catch is used to execute a block of code that could throw an exception, and handle the exception without letting the program terminate. If an exception, thrown by any of the …

WebFeb 23, 2024 · Dapper is an ORM (Object-Relational Mapper) or to be more precise a Micro ORM, which we can use to communicate with the database in our projects. By using Dapper, we can write SQL statements as if we … crystal island game on fbWebThe TRY CATCH construct allows you to gracefully handle exceptions in SQL Server. To use the TRY CATCH construct, you first place a group of Transact-SQL statements that could cause an exception in a BEGIN TRY...END TRY block as follows: BEGIN TRY -- statements that may cause exceptions END TRY Code language: SQL (Structured … dwight eisenhower inaugurated president coinWebJan 7, 2024 · A try catch is the best way to be safe but in a perfect world best practice would be to write unit tests around those situations. I came across this with my last stand alone project at work. A well written unit test will tell you the exact issue with your code. I love them. :) Share Improve this answer Follow answered Jan 7, 2024 at 6:09 dwight eisenhower importance in ww2dwight eisenhower how many termsWebNov 22, 2024 · Dapper is a micro ORM (Object Relational Mapper) which helps to map the native query output to a domain class. It is a high-performance data access system built by StackOverflow team and released as open source. crystal island no facebookWeb... will try to implicitly convert the result to string, like below: string getusername = (string)command.ExecuteScalar (); The regular casting operator will fail if the object is null. Try using the as-operator, like this: string getusername = command.ExecuteScalar () as string; Share Improve this answer edited Aug 15, 2016 at 19:05 Raktim Biswas crystal island game appWebMar 6, 2024 · Correct using of try/catch clause on database execution. When a statement to a DB returns null, I am catching it this way: private int GetLastRoundNumber (int … crystal island chinese thornton